Abyssinian cat

The Abyssinian cat is remarkably similar to the images of cats that can be seen in ancient Egyptian frescoes. Therefore, many breeders like the legend that these cats are descendants of the sacred temple animals. However, in fact, the Abyssinian breed appeared relatively recently, at the end of the nineteenth century. Ancestor of the breed is a cat brought to England from Ethiopia, which at that time was called Abyssinia.
Abyssinian cat is graceful and harmoniously folded. Thanks to her strong long legs with miniature oval legs, she seems to tiptoe. Ears decorated with dark tassels are widely set on the wedge-shaped head. Widely spaced almond-shaped eyes can be bright green or yellow, with a special dark eyeliner.
The hair of these cats is short, smooth, with each hair should have strips of different shades, and always a dark tip. Currently, experts recognize four main colors: “wild” orange-brown, “bay” chocolate brown, pinkish-beige “faun” and “blue” with soft, warm gray-blue hues.
Abyssinian cats
Abyssinian cat is a wonderful mother, childbirth is usually easy. As a rule, she brings two or three kittens, for which she selflessly cares. For unclear reasons, Abyssinian cats are born less than cats. Perhaps this explains the relative scarcity of this breed. Abyssinian kittens mature slowly. It is recommended to take the kitten from the mother not earlier than three months, so before you buy an Abyssinian kitten, make sure that he has reached the right age. An Abyssinian cat will grow significantly larger than a cat.
Abyssinian breed is not demanding to care for six. They are enough to comb once a week. In the diet, the main requirement is not to overfeed, because the oily body on long legs is a truly sad spectacle.
Uncommon intelligence and active temperament – the Abyssinian cat is distinguished by such features. The nature of these animals is surprisingly intelligent. They are very inquisitive, love to accompany the owner and observe his actions.
The Abyssinian cat looks like a wild reed cat only in appearance, it is not at all aggressive, even in adulthood it loves to play. For her, it is necessary to allocate a place where the cat can climb and sharpen claws. Loving owners, she will be a faithful friend, get along well with children and other inhabitants of the house.
